The novel, out October 13, comes on the heels of Harrow’s 2019 breakout (and immensely compelling) debut, The Ten Thousand Doors of January, and draws on a similar tone of combining real history with the fantastical. It was done with a lot of 4:00 am and 6:00 am hours and chunks of time, desperately crammed into my bedroom towards the end of the deadline. He did all of the childcare and most of the cooking for like a year-and-a-half. My husband was amazing and that’s the only reason it happened at all. I would not recommend writing a 500-page novel when you have a newborn and a two-year-old. “We were just clinging on by our fingernails. “I didn’t have a schedule,” she admits, speaking to Shondaland via Zoom from her home in Kentucky. She started writing the fantasy novel just one month after the birth of her second child, and she had a relatively short deadline to complete the first draft. Harrow’s second book, The Once and Future Witches, emerged during one of the most difficult years of the writer’s life.
